matlab中的 abs
时间: 2024-05-22 11:07:53 浏览: 19
在MATLAB中,abs函数用于返回一个数的绝对值。例如,abs(-5)将返回5,abs(3)将返回3。
同时,abs函数也可以用于矩阵和向量的元素级绝对值运算。例如,如果A是一个矩阵,则abs(A)将返回一个矩阵,其中每个元素都是A中对应元素的绝对值。
除了标准的绝对值函数外,MATLAB还提供了其他一些相关的函数,如:
1. sign函数:用于返回一个数的符号。如果x>0,则sign(x)=1;如果x=0,则sign(x)=0;如果x<0,则sign(x)=-1。
2. angle函数:用于返回一个复数的幅角(即相位)。
3. norm函数:用于计算一个向量或矩阵的范数。
相关问题
matlab中abs
在Matlab中,abs函数用于返回数组中每个元素的绝对值。如果输入值是标量,则返回该标量的绝对值。如果输入值是向量,则返回向量中每个元素的绝对值。如果输入值是复数,则返回复数的模。
例如,如果我们有一个标量-5,那么abs(-5)将返回5。如果我们有一个向量x=[1.3, 3.56, 8.23, -5, 0.01],那么abs(x)将返回一个与x大小相同的向量,其中每个元素都是对应元素的绝对值。同样,如果我们有一个复数3+4i,那么abs(3+4i)将返回5。
需要注意的是,输入数组必须是单精度或双精度数组,并且输出数组的大小和数据类型与输入数组相同。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* *2* *3* [Matlab中abs函数的使用](https://blog.csdn.net/jk_101/article/details/111217252)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
MATLAB中abs
在MATLAB中,abs函数是用于计算给定数值的绝对值的函数。例如,如果要计算-5的绝对值,可以使用以下代码:
```MATLAB
x = -5;
y = abs(x);
disp(y); % 输出结果为 5
```
abs函数也可以用于向量或矩阵,它会分别计算每个元素的绝对值。例如,计算向量[-2, 4, -6]中每个元素的绝对值,可以使用以下代码:
```MATLAB
vec = [-2, 4, -6];
abs_vec = abs(vec);
disp(abs_vec); % 输出结果为 [2, 4, 6]
```
希望这能解答你的问题!如果你还有其他问题,请随时提问。
相关推荐
![mdl](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)